| Dairy Waste Management Specialist |
Develops and implements sustainable waste management strategies, encompassing anaerobic digestion and biogas production. High demand for expertise in renewable energy generation. |
| Anaerobic Digestion Technician |
Monitors and maintains anaerobic digestion plants, ensuring optimal biogas production and efficient waste processing. Practical skills in plant operation and maintenance are essential. |
| Biogas Energy Consultant |
Advises dairy farms on integrating biogas systems into their operations, providing technical expertise and financial feasibility analysis. Strong understanding of energy markets and policy is crucial. |
| Environmental Sustainability Officer (Dairy) |
Oversees all environmental aspects of dairy farm operations, including waste management, water usage, and carbon footprint reduction. Expertise in environmental legislation and auditing is required. |

| Waste Type |
Environmental Impact |
Resource Potential |
| Manure |
Methane emissions, water pollution |
Biogas, fertilizer |
| Whey |
BOD, organic pollution |
Animal feed, bioplastics |
